How to write ratios in a word problem


In mathematics, a ratio is defined as the comparison between two numbers. This is generally done to find out how big or small a number or a quantity is with respect to another. So, what method do we use to find these ratios? Well, we use the division method. In a ratio, two numbers are divided. The dividend part is known as the ‘antecedent’, whereas the divisor is known as the ‘consequent.’

How to Add and Subtract Complex Numbers


Adding and subtracting complex numbers are two of the most basic things you can do with them. Like when we add or subtract a polynomial, we put like terms together. In the same way, when we add or subtract complex numbers, we put together the real and imaginary parts of the numbers and then use the operation.

How to Find the Volume of a Cylinder


Volume tells us how much space is inside a cylinder. For illustration's sake, let's say we want to know how much water a cylindrical jar can store; in this case, we will need to see the jar's volume. Find the product of the base area \((A)\) and the cylinder height \((h)\). This will give you the volume \((V)\).
